Husband Faces Felony Charges in Fight Over TV Remote
{{#rendered}} {{/rendered}}
A St. Croix County man is charged with battering his physically disabled wife during a fight over a television remote.
A criminal complaint said Kevin Schreiber, 50, pushed his wife into a wall in June 2007 when she turned off the TV while he was watching it.
Schreiber is charged with two felony counts of aggravated battery and misdemeanor disorderly conduct.

Schreiber's wife had suffered severe head and eye injuries in a fall from a horse in 2005. The complaint said a doctor reported the woman's cognitive function declined after the incident.
